Transaction 8971baaef5dda0951641f70e8ca0048d4964651080e62f03c706545a65a28a1d
1 Input
1 Output
-
8971baaef5dda0951641f70e8ca0048d4964651080e62f03c706545a65a28a1d:0
- value
- 10510
- script pubkey
- OP_0 OP_PUSHBYTES_32 3620aa80623025fcdaac9d7e98c908f06abc2bec4eb3e331b5fc01b0e2a16337
- address
- bc1qxcs24qrzxqjlek4vn4lf3jgg7p4tc2lvf6e7xvd4lsqmpc4pvvms5x8pux